Entry requirements: - Applicants must hold a Bachelor degree or equivalent qualification in an area other than nursing that does not permit them to register with the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ia (NMBA) as a registered nurse; and
- Applicants must have successfully completed 4.5 units (1 topic) (0.125 full-time equivalent) of study at a higher education level focused on an understanding of body structures and function such as human biology, physiology and anatomy.
- Before commencing study to become a registered nurse, the Australian Nursing and Midwifery Accreditation Council (ANMAC) requires applicants must demonstrate a high level of English language proficiency.
- To do this, applicants must do one of the following:
- Declare English is their primary language and before the course start date, will have satisfactorily completed at least six years of schooling in English in one of the following countries: Australia, New Zealand, South Africa, United States, Canada, Republic of Ireland, United Kingdom. At least two of the six years must be at a secondary school level, OR
- Undertake an approved English language proficiency test no more than two years before the course start date and achieve specified minimum test results as indicated in the English language skills registration standard of the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ia.
